Ingredients
2 cups cooked chicken, shredded or diced
2 cups pasta (penne, rotini, or shells work well)
2 tbsp butter
1 cup heavy cream
1 cup chicken broth
1 can cream of chicken soup
1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
½ cup breadcrumbs
1 tsp garlic powder
1 tsp onion powder
Salt and pepper, to taste
Preparation Method
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and lightly
grease a baking dish.
Cook the pasta in salted boiling water according to package instructions until al dente. Drain and set aside.
In a large saucepan over medium heat, melt the butter. Add the garlic powder and onion powder and stir until fragrant.
Pour in the chicken broth and heavy cream, then add the cream of chicken soup. Stir well and let the sauce simmer for 3–4 minutes until smooth and creamy.
Season with salt and pepper to taste, then stir in the cooked chicken and pasta until everything is well coated.
Transfer the mixture to the prepared baking dish. Sprinkle the cheddar cheese evenly over the top, followed by the breadcrumbs.
Bake uncovered for 25–30 minutes, or until bubbly and golden brown on top.
Let rest for a few minutes before serving.
Serving Suggestion
Serve this creamy pasta bake hot, garnished with fresh parsley if desired. Pair it with a simple green salad or steamed vegetables for a complete, comforting meal.
